Sex Ad Lands Newspaper in Hot Water

The Vancouver Sun reports that a local woman has filed a lawsuit against a local newspaper after her phone number was incorrectly listed in a sexually-suggestive ad for a "hot girl" who provided massage services.

Evelyn Lutchmaya says that her phone was flooded with "hot-and-bothered" callers who mistakenly called her home number looking for a full contact, total body massage, after the Westender newspaper listed her phone number in a January edition and again in it's April edition.

The ad ran in the female escort section and gave full body measurements for a woman identifying herself as "Tiffany".  The ad went on to describe "Tiffany" as "sexy and Swedish".

One of the digits in Tiffany's phone number was misprinted, resulting in the unwarranted phone calls to Ms. Lutchmaya.

Lutchmaya, an airline employee, says that for more than a week she was getting about 25 calls a day, at all hours, from men looking for "some action".

"It was extremely stressful and aggravating and annoying to basically have my telephone number out there in public. I felt that in this day of technology, anyone could have tracked down my address with my phone number," Lutchmaya said.

"Anyone could be knocking on my door at 2 a.m."

After contacting the newspaper to alert them to the error, Lutchmaya decided not pursue the matter when the ad did not appear in the following issue.   She did, however, file a report with the local police.

In late April, the phone started ringing again when the Westender mistakenly re-ran the ad featuring Lutchmaya's home phone number.  This time she changed her phone number and retained an attorney.

"It happened once, I was upset. ... But I think now it is totally unacceptable that they've made the same mistake," she said.

The lawsuit claims that the ad defamed and libeled Lutchmaya, causing her to suffer loss of respect, financial loss and psychological injury.
